Effects of Sulfuric Acid Concentration on the Leaching Rate of MgO from Serpentine
Abstract:
The influence of sulfuric acid concentration on the leaching rate of MgO from serpentine was studied,and the leaching rate equation of MgO can be expressed as rMgO=k1CHmCMgon in a large excess of sulfuric acid,where the reaction orders m=0.20~0.24,n=2,the apparent activation energy Ea=85~95 kJ/mol;at practical leaching conditions the leaching rate equation of MgO has the form:drMgO'/dt=k2(7.144-3.40rMgO')0.226(1-rMgO')2.
